Changeset View
Changeset View
Standalone View
Standalone View
src/core-impl/collections/ipodcollection/jobs/IpodParseTracksJob.cpp
Show First 20 Lines • Show All 49 Lines • ▼ Show 20 Line(s) | 47 | { | |||
---|---|---|---|---|---|
50 | DEBUG_BLOCK | 50 | DEBUG_BLOCK | ||
51 | Itdb_iTunesDB *itdb = m_coll->m_itdb; | 51 | Itdb_iTunesDB *itdb = m_coll->m_itdb; | ||
52 | if( !itdb ) | 52 | if( !itdb ) | ||
53 | return; // paranoia | 53 | return; // paranoia | ||
54 | 54 | | |||
55 | guint32 trackNumber = itdb_tracks_number( itdb ); | 55 | guint32 trackNumber = itdb_tracks_number( itdb ); | ||
56 | QString operationText = i18nc( "operation when iPod is connected", "Reading iPod tracks" ); | 56 | QString operationText = i18nc( "operation when iPod is connected", "Reading iPod tracks" ); | ||
57 | Amarok::Components::logger()->newProgressOperation( this, operationText, trackNumber, | 57 | Amarok::Components::logger()->newProgressOperation( this, operationText, trackNumber, | ||
58 | this, SLOT(abort()) ); | 58 | this, &IpodParseTracksJob::abort ); | ||
59 | 59 | | |||
60 | Meta::TrackList staleTracks; | 60 | Meta::TrackList staleTracks; | ||
61 | QSet<QString> knownPaths; | 61 | QSet<QString> knownPaths; | ||
62 | 62 | | |||
63 | for( GList *tracklist = itdb->tracks; tracklist; tracklist = tracklist->next ) | 63 | for( GList *tracklist = itdb->tracks; tracklist; tracklist = tracklist->next ) | ||
64 | { | 64 | { | ||
65 | if( m_aborted ) | 65 | if( m_aborted ) | ||
66 | break; | 66 | break; | ||
▲ Show 20 Lines • Show All 118 Lines • Show Last 20 Lines |